Hi all can anyone guide me how to calculate the GPR at the gas pipeline nearest to the substation when a fault occurs in the substation.

If no OHLine is close then the GPR fades exponential with the distance.See, for instance, the attached table from ENA EREC S34 Vx=ρI/(2.pi().r).arcsin(r/x) Formula P6.3 [Annex B]
